Incentive Mechanism Design for Joint Resource Allocation in Blockchain-based Federated Learning. (arXiv:2202.10938v1 [cs.CR])
Feb. 23, 2022, 2:21 a.m. | Zhilin Wang, Qin Hu, Ruinian Li, Minghui Xu, Zehui Xiong
cs.CR updates on arXiv.org arxiv.org
Blockchain-based federated learning (BCFL) has recently gained tremendous
attention because of its advantages such as decentralization and privacy
protection of raw data. However, there has been few research focusing on the
allocation of resources for clients in BCFL. In the BCFL framework where the FL
clients and the blockchain miners are the same devices, clients broadcast the
trained model updates to the blockchain network and then perform mining to
